Title Mobility-As-A-Service And The Future Of Urban Mobility: A Human-Centered Approach To Multimodal Journey Planning

Abstract This paper examines the potential of Mobility as a Service (MaaS) to shape the future of urban mobility from a human-centered perspective. The concept of smart mobility and its effects on human behavior and urban areas are discussed (as a key component of Smart City Paradigm), and a definition and background of MaaS is provided, including a taxonomy of integration levels. The paper also analyzes two existing Multimodal Journey Planners (MJPs) within the MaaS ecosystem. © 2023, The Author(s), under exclusive license to Springer Nature Switzerland AG.
